Office +1 (678) 666-2100
Fax: +1 (678) 666-1997

Mergetool Fundamentals 2 Days

Source Code Control
How to control code checkout and check in for multiple developers/projects
Procedures for maintaining high quality code
How to rollback to previous versions
How to maintain various versions, branches
Using Mergetool instead of TFS

Code Review and Examination
Review and analyze code in a running database
Examine code from any version in any condition
Learn where variables, functions and reserved words are used throughout the system
Locate variables that are not being used
Know how to estimate the effort required for any given upgrade/rollup

3-Way Merge
How to merge any version of NAV to any version forward or backward
How to work with code during the merge process
Using Beyond Compare as a tool to help with merges
How to maintain and deploy modifications, rollups, and new versions.
When and how to release upgraded code

These skills are vital to successfully supporting the long term needs of your clients and upgrading them with a minimum of interruption when new versions are released.

The course will lead participants through a series of hands-on labs to show how to maintain customizations to base NAV , with an emphasis on best practices to insure successful merges. Students will merge new customizations into an already modified set of objects. There will also be demonstrations of the latest features as well as tips and tricks to use the tool effectively.

This class has a heavy emphasis on labs and is designed for users with a solid understanding of C/SIDE programming.

Price: $1200.00 per student

Audience Profile

This course is intended for Microsoft Dynamics NAV developers who have either taken both C/SIDE Introductiont and C/SIDE Advanced or have equivalent work experience. Partners and Customers with at least the Application Builder license are welcome, both will greatly benefit from learning to use this tool.

More classes available